Trim Level Changes

The 2024 Ford Explorer offered an extensive lineup with eight trims catering to various preferences and budgets. However, for 2025, Ford has streamlined the Explorer lineup, narrowing it down to four distinct models—the base Active trim, the ST-Line, the performance-oriented ST, and the luxurious Platinum.

The ST-Line, designed to capture the sporty essence of the ST trim, features the same dynamic exterior, including a black-painted roof and 20-inch painted alloy wheels. Under the hood, it boasts a standard turbocharged four-cylinder engine that delivers 300 horsepower, providing spirited performance.

While the ST-Line primarily comes with the turbocharged four-cylinder, it also offers an optional V6 engine that increases its towing capacity to 5,000 pounds, making it versatile for daily driving and more demanding tasks. This trim balances sporty aesthetics and practical functionality, offering a compelling option for those who want the ST's aggressive styling without the full performance package.

Exterior Updates

The 2025 Ford Explorer's exterior receives subtle updates that enhance its modern appeal. The front end sports a newly designed grille, sleek LED headlights, and updated air inlets. At the rear, refreshed tail lights provide a sharper, more refined allure.

For the first time, the ST-Line, ST, and Platinum trims will offer the option of a black-painted roof, adding an extra layer of sophistication and sportiness to these models. Despite these updates, the Explorer will maintain its bold, commanding presence, characterized by its signature sculpting and flat angles across the roof and sides, making it a standout in the midsize SUV market.

Interior Enhancements

The 2024 and 2025 Ford Explorer models deliver a spacious and comfortable experience with three rows of seating, prioritizing passenger comfort, especially in the first two rows. Accessing the third row is effortless, thanks to a convenient mechanism that slides the second-row seat out of the way at the touch of a button.

For 2025, the Explorer introduces new interior color schemes and enhanced soft-touch materials on the door panels, dashboard, and center console, elevating the cabin's overall feel. The dashboard has also been redesigned, creating additional room for front passengers, further improving comfort.

Regarding cargo space, the 2025 Explorer offers 18.2 cubic feet with all seats in use, expanding to 47.9 cubic feet with the third row folded down and a maximum of 87.8 cubic feet with both the second and third rows folded. This flexibility allows the Explorer to handle everything from daily errands to extended road trips.

Technological Upgrades

Every 2025 Ford Explorer will have a 13.2-inch infotainment display featuring wireless smartphone connectivity and Amazon Alexa integration. For added entertainment, passengers can download apps from Google Play and use them on the touchscreen; these include compatible games and video-conferencing apps.

In addition to that, the Explorer also includes eight USB ports, 12-volt outlets, and a power liftgate.
